Ford Escape: Wipers and Washers / Removal and Installation - Windshield Wiper Pivot Arm
Special Tool(s) /
General Equipment
Removal
NOTE:
LH (left-hand) side shown, RH (right-hand) side similar.
-
Remove the windshield wiper pivot arm nut cover.
-
Remove the windshield wiper pivot arm nut.
-
Remove the windshield wiper pivot arm.
Use the General Equipment: Two Leg Puller
Installation
-
Verify the windshield wiper motor is in the PARK position.
-
Turn the ignition ON.
-
Pull the switch down to cycle the windshield wiper motor.
-
Turn the ignition OFF.
-
-
Align the wiper blade with the marks on the windshield.
-
Install the wiper pivot arm nut.
Torque:
18 lb.ft (25 Nm)
-
Install the windshield wiper pivot arm nut cover.
